The TA Operations Specialist – Events, Candidate Experience & Reporting handles end-to-end coordination, quality, and consistency of recruiting events, candidate experience operations, and TA reporting across Micron's Talent Acquisition ecosystem. This role acts as the operational lead for event logistics, candidate travel coordination, experience standards, and executive-ready reporting and presentations — improving AI-enabled insights and automation to enhance scalability, efficiency, and quality. In this role, you will work closely with University Recruiting, Global Communications & Marketing (GCM), Talent Branding, Global Culture, and TA leadership. Together, we will turn talent attraction and employer brand strategies into scalable, repeatable, and well-governed event operations. We will also deliver trusted metrics and clear insights to support informed decision-making across the business. Responsibilities

  • Lead and manage full operational planning for live, virtual, and hybrid recruiting events. Function as the day-of operational lead handling logistics, vendor coordination, and on-the-spot issue resolution, supported by standardized procedures and checklists to maintain consistent delivery across regions.
  • Define and monitor event performance indicators — such as cost-per-attendee, attendee-to-hire ratio, and pipeline conversion — to measure value and inform budget decisions. Collaborate with TA leaders and sourcing teams to roll out focused, multi-channel promotion approaches that attract qualified talent to each event.
  • Own candidate experience operations across recruiting events, including communication touchpoints, onsite flow, virtual engagement development, and end-to-end candidate travel logistics (transportation, lodging, reimbursements). Ensure all interactions are professional and reflective of Micron's values from invitation through post-event follow-up.
  • Produce recurring and ad-hoc reports tracking TA performance, including recruiter efficiency, funnel health, and time-to-offer metrics. Support TA Operations by preparing reporting packages for internal operational reviews, planning sessions, and enablement forums, ensuring consistency across reports, dashboards, and presentations.
  • Build clear, concise, and polished presentation materials for TA Operations and TA Managers to use in leadership meetings. Translate data outputs into static visuals (charts, tables, graphs) applying strong data storytelling principles to highlight trends, risks, and key insights for senior and non-technical audiences.
  • Develop and coordinate post-event candidate feedback systems. Analyze data to identify experience gaps and operational risks. Translate insights into detailed action plans and collaborate with TA and O&E teams to implement improvements.
  • Collaborate with GCM, Talent Branding, and Global Culture to maintain uniform messaging, visual identity, and cultural representation throughout recruiting events. Serve as the TA operations liaison for event-related coordination with internal clients and external suppliers.
  • Partner with the University Recruiting team to standardize and complete campus engagement frameworks. This enables scalable and repeatable recruiting events through detailed processes, templates, and operational support while maintaining global consistency.
